Painting eggs for your wreath can be a fun and creative activity. Start by choosing bright colors that match your spring theme. Use different brushes or sponges for unique textures and patterns!

DIY Fabric-Covered Eggs

Making fabric-covered eggs is a fun way to add a personal touch to your Easter decor. Start by choosing bright and cheerful fabrics that match your style, and simply wrap them around plastic eggs. This easy craft is perfect for kids and adults alike, making it a great family activity!
